How seismic is this area?

Zone2
Seismic zone 2

A zone where strong earthquakes are possible: new buildings follow strict anti-seismic criteria.

Official Civil Protection classification (upd. 2025), used for building codes.

Medium
Expected shaking, compared with the other Italian municipalities (INGV MPS04 model)

Hazard describes the long-term expected shaking: it is not a forecast. Technical value: ag = 0.200 g (10% probability of exceedance in 50 years, rigid soil).

The seismic history of Pradamano

The earthquakes that were actually felt in Pradamano over the centuries, with the intensity observed on site (Mercalli MCS scale).

  1. 2004IV-V12 July 2004

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Slovenia nord-occidentale earthquake (M5.1), epicentre 39 km away

  2. 2002IV-V14 February 2002

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Carnia earthquake (M4.7), epicentre 42 km away

  3. 1998III31 August 1998

    Light: felt by few people, like a passing truck.

    Slovenia centrale earthquake (M4.3), epicentre 123 km away

  4. 1998V6 May 1998

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Slovenia nord-occidentale earthquake (M4.3), epicentre 41 km away

  5. 1991IV-V5 October 1991

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Prealpi Giulie earthquake (M4.5), epicentre 23 km away

  6. 1991NF11 June 1991

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Prealpi Friulane earthquake (M4.1), epicentre 40 km away

  7. 1990III-IV11 November 1990

    Moderate: felt by many indoors; glasses and dishes rattle.

    Slovenia occidentale earthquake (M4.6), epicentre 59 km away

  8. 1988III1 February 1988

    Light: felt by few people, like a passing truck.

    Friuli earthquake (M4.6), epicentre 39 km away

  9. 1988NF1 February 1988

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Friuli earthquake (M4.1), epicentre 39 km away

  10. 1976VI6 May 1976

    Strong: felt by everyone, many get scared; objects fall, first light damage to buildings.

    Friuli earthquake (M6.5), epicentre 27 km away

  11. 1976V6 May 1976

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Friuli earthquake (M6.5), epicentre 27 km away · observed at Lovaria

  12. 1956NF5 November 1956

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Carnia earthquake (M5.0), epicentre 56 km away

Source: Italian Macroseismic Database DBMI15 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).

The great earthquakes in this area's history

Almost a thousand years of catalogues: the strongest documented events within ~50 km.

19766.5
Friuli earthquake
6 May 1976 · 27 km from here
IX-XCompletely destructive: most buildings are destroyed.
15116.3
Friuli-Slovenia earthquake
26 March 1511 · 20 km from here
IXDestructive: many buildings partly or fully collapse.
19286.0
Carnia earthquake
27 March 1928 · 45 km from here
IXDestructive: many buildings partly or fully collapse.
17946.0
Prealpi Friulane earthquake
7 June 1794 · 47 km from here
IXDestructive: many buildings partly or fully collapse.

Source: Parametric Catalogue of Italian Earthquakes CPTI15 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).

The closest seismic structure

Medea

The town sits above this source area: the deep structure where this area's earthquakes can originate.

estimated maximum magnitude 7.1between 1 and 12 km deep

Faults are mapped to build better and understand the territory: knowing them says nothing about when an earthquake will occur, which remains unpredictable. Source: DISS 3.3 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).
